Polycarbonate

We truly do use the very best high quality polycarbonate lens. And they certainly do have full *100% UV protection between 200Nm to 400Nm. Because children’s eyes do not filter UV rays like adult’s eyes. (*Note: UVC between 100Nm to 280Nm is totally absorbed by the earth’s atmosphere). In particular this lens also has a true G-15 lens colour. Why? Because this is the only lens colour that has absolutely no loss in clarity or colour distortion. Even for colour blind kids. Furthermore we only ever use impact resistant A-grade polycarbonate lenses. Therefore these do offer the very best eye protection for little kids.

Our PC polarized lenses are high quality. They are the same as those used in all high end adult PC polarized sunglasses. With absolutely no drop in the quality. As a result they really do eliminate all reflected glare. Additionally this lens has UV protection evenly distributed throughout. Unlike a cheap UV coating that will scratch off. (Note: none of our lenses use cheap UV coatings). Equally important the finished lens is at least 2mm thick. So there is absolutely no distortion of the polarized filter.
